The ingredients needed to make Slow Cooker Orange Chicken:
  1. Prepare 1.5-2 lbs Boneless, Skinless Chicken Thighs/Breasts
  2. Take 1/4 Cup Cornstarch
  3. Get 1 tbsp Curry Powder
  4. Get 1/4 tsp Ground Red(Cayenne) Pepper
  5. Take 2 tbsp Coconut Oil
  6. Make ready 1-2 cups Peppers, chopped up
  7. Get 1-2 cups chopped carrots
  8. Prepare 1 cup Orange Marmalade
  9. Take 2 tbsp Aminos Acid/Soy sauce
  10. Prepare 1/4 Cup Rice Wine Vinegar
  11. Take 1 tbsp Sesame Oil
  12. Prepare 1 tsp Ground Ginger
  13. Prepare 1-2 Cloves Garlic, minced
  14. Prepare 1-2 Cup Broccoli, or more if you like
Steps to make Slow Cooker Orange Chicken:
  1. Dice the chicken up into 1 inch pieces. Place the chicken into a medium bowl.
  2. Add the corn starch, curry powder and cayenne pepper onto the chicken, then mix until evenly coated. Personally, I use my hands to mix it together.
  3. Heat a large pan or wok over medium heat, coat with the coconut oil, then added the chicken. Heat each side for about 5 minutes, until the pink is gone. Place the chicken into the slow cooker, along with the carrots and peppers. Mix the peppers into the pot. Please use a slow cooker liner
  4. In a small bowl, add the orange marmalade, aminos acid, rice wine vinegar, ground ginger, sesame oil, and minced garlic. Stir to mix. Pour onto the chicken in the slow cooker. Close the lid, set the temperature to low, and the timer to 2 hours.
  5. After 2 hours, add the broccoli to the slow cooker. Stir it, then put the cover back onto the slow cooker. Once again, set the temperature to low and the timer to 30 minutes.
  6. Enjoy!
